Before James Wan became the architect of The Conjuring universe, he followed up the massive success of Saw with a stylized, gothic ghost story that critics originally dismissed. Released in March 2007, was initially seen as a "stumble," but nearly two decades later, it has clawed its way back as a quintessential cult classic for fans of creepy puppets and atmospheric dread.
